Key transport provider deserves a government scheme, says the minister of subsidy proposal that implies formalising the reluctant industry

14 September 2020 - 05:10The government plans to introduce a subsidy for the R50bn taxi industry by April 2021, transport minister Fikile Mbalula said on Friday.
